Abstract
A copper plate is heavy, and the cost is high. The invention discloses a copper plate substitute which is a copper-glass composite plate with a weight lower than aluminum and with a cost reduced by times. According to the copper-glass composite plate, a high-temperature-resistant glass mesh is coated by copper. The high-temperature-resistant glass mesh can resist a high temperature reaching 1700 DEG C. The temperature of molten copper is 1400 DEG C, such that the molten copper cannot damage the glass mesh. The cost for each square meter of the high-temperature-resistant glass mesh with a thickness of 1mm is approximately 20 yuan. The cost for a copper plate exceeds 17 yuan/KG, and approximately 130 yuan/m<2>. The cost for the glass mesh is greatly lower than that of a copper plate. The weight of the composite plate is low, such that transportation cost is reduced. The glass mesh is used for replacing copper, such that copper ore exploitation is reduced, and the environment is protected. The weight of the copper-glass plate can be lower than aluminum when the proportion of molten copper is 10%. The specific weight of copper is 8.96. The glass mesh is woven with glass fiber, and has specific weight of 2. The specific weight of aluminum is 2.7. Because 2*90%=1.8, 8.96*10=0.896, 1.8+0.896=2.696, and 2.696<2.7, such that the weight of the composite plate is lower than aluminum.
